RESONANT BEAM EXTRACTION FROM AN A.G. SYNCHROTRON
The resonant extraction method previously proposed for the normally constant gradient synchrotron was extended to alternate gradient accelerators. It was found the perturbation field gradients which contain circular functions of arguments (2 nu /sub x/, 2 nu /sub x/ + 1, and 2 nu /sub x/ + 2) are particularly effective in causing the radial betatron oscillations to grow exponentially at a particular azimuthal position. The analytical procedure for predicting which perturbations give optimum results and digital computer calculations verifying these predictions are presented. (auth)
